Minister Gentiloni welcomes Foreign Minister of Paraguay Loizaga

The Minister of Foreign Affairs and International Cooperation, Paolo Gentiloni, welcomed the Foreign Minister of Paraguay, Eladio Loizaga, at the Farnesina today.
The dignitaries highlighted the excellent bilateral relations, especially from an economic standpoint due to the recent major investment Italy made in the cement industry, thus ranking among the top investors in Paraguay. “Bilateral economic relations can be further developed, especially in the energy sector and in infrastructure,” said Minister Gentiloni, reiterating the interest Italian businesses have in the Paraguayan market. 
Mr Gentiloni and Mr Loizaga also emphasised the concern they share in developing bilateral actions in the field of training for the fight against corruption and organised crime.
The meeting was also an occasion to provide an overview on regional and multilateral issues. Both dignitaries underlined that they see the EU-Mercosur Agreement as an important milestone.
